Earlier today I contacted 02 re a problem with emails not syncing.To cut a very long story short I was put thru to Samsung who eventually had to gain remote access to my phone to check everything.Despite me asking him not to remove my sky email account form my phone he said that was the only way to fix the problem.
I have logged on to my email account via my laptop tonight and all old email messages have disappeared....some that I had yet to respond to.
Sky say that if the email account was removed from my phone then older emails are automatically removed despite what device you use to access them......please help...thanks
